Red Notice, the entertaining archaeology heist film starring Ryan Reynolds, Gal Gadot, and Dwayne Johnson, is doing exceptionally well on Netflix. The film received 148 million viewing hours in its first week of release. Red Notice is at the top of the list for the most hours watched in the first 28 days of a film’s release.

 


 

However, the star-studded cast almost had another well-known face added to it. Apparently, actor Tom Cruise was supposed to appear in the film, but as we all know, that did not happen. So, why didn’t Tom Cruise do the cameo, and will he reconsider future franchise installments?

Universal declined to make the film after it reportedly cost a few hundred million dollars to produce. Soon after, Netflix rescued the film, picking it up and bringing Ryan Reynolds into the cast. He wasn’t, however, the only celebrity set to make an appearance.

According to Illuminerdi, Tom Cruise almost had a short cameo in Red Notice, but due to him being extremely particular about the roles he does, he backed out from the film. Another factor to consider is that the film’s budget was significantly reduced after each of the three main leads, Reynolds, Gal Gadot, and Dwayne Johnson, received $20 million for their roles. This meant that Cruise’s pay would be reduced.
